Le return sert à retourner le resultat d'une fonction par fois très très très très très complexe( lol je pense que c'est compris). Lorsqu'une fonction tombe sur l'instruction return elle fait la chose suivante : 1 - elle s'arrete directement à cette instruction même s'il y a d'autre instruction qui suit.
Une instruction return arrête l'exécution d'une fonction et retourne le contrôle à la fonction appelante. L'exécution reprend dans la fonction d'appel au point immédiatement après l'appel. Une instruction return peut également retourner une valeur à la fonction appelante.
return 0; permet de renvoyer l'entier 0. Pourquoi renvoie-t-on 0 ? Tout simplement pour signifier que la fonction "main" a bien été exécutée jusqu'au bout.
On va donc pouvoir utiliser return pour faire retourner “plusieurs valeurs” à la fois à nos fonctions ou pour être tout à fait exact pour leur faire retourner une donnée composite. Pour cela, on va préciser les différentes valeurs que doit retourner return en les séparant par des virgules.
La commande return permet de renvoyer un résultat obtenu par la fonction pour pouvoir l'utiliser dans la suite du programme.
La fonction print ne modifie pas votre algorithme. La fonction return spécifie le résultat de votre fonction : elle modifie l'algorithme.
Avec Python, on peut : créer et administrer un site Web. développer des logiciels et des applications, aussi bien pour ordinateur que pour téléphone. automatiser des scripts systèmes et des interactions ordinateur – navigateur Web.
C'est un langage open-source
En effet, Python n'appartient qu'à ses utilisateurs et à ses contributeurs. Ils forment une énorme communauté mondiale qui ne cesse de grandir et de contribuer à l'amélioration du langage, de ses environnements de développement (IDE), et de l'enrichir avec de nouvelles librairies utiles.
print('Fini ! ') La deuxième instruction i = i + 1 est primordiale car elle assure que l'on va sortir de la boucle. En effet, ce qu'il faut éviter avec les boucles tant_que , c'est de construire une boucle sans fin.
Python est devenu le langage de choix pour les traitements du secteur financier exploitant l'apprentissage machine et l'intelligence artificielle. De plus en plus d'institutions financières et de fonds d'investissement adoptent Python pour créer leurs systèmes de trading et de gestion des risques.
La première instruction #include <stdio. h> est une directive au compilateur dont le but est de réaliser l'inclusion mentionnée : ici, l'inclusion des fonctions d'entrée/sortie intégrées à la bibliothèque standard. On peut également faire appel à d'autres bibliothèques, par exemple une bibliothèque mathématique.
Qu'est ce qu'un include ? La bibliothèque standard comprend un ensemble de fonctions et de macros pré-programmées auxquelles on peut faire appel à partir d'un programme en C. Chaque fonction ou macro de la bibliothèque standard figure dans un fichier "en-tête" ayant l'extension ".
Le but du langage C est de développer des applications. L'application qui est développée à l'aide du langage C est appelée un système embarqué. Quelques exemples de systèmes embarqués sont : Système d'exploitation.
return [expression]; expression. L'expression dont on souhaite renvoyer la valeur. Si elle est absente, la valeur renvoyée par défaut sera undefined .
Le mot clé return est utilisé dans le corps d'une function pour renvoyer le résultat d'un traitement. L'appel à return met fin immédiatement à l'appel de la fonction et retourne à l'instruction qui suit immédiatement l'appel.
Les nombres de type double sont codés sur 64 bits dont : 52 bits pour la mantisse. 11 bits pour l'exposant. 1 bit pour le signe.
La fonction range() est souvent utilisée en combinaison avec des boucles for pour itérer sur une séquence d'entiers. Par exemple, vous pouvez l'utiliser pour effectuer une action un certain nombre de fois ou pour accéder à des éléments spécifiques dans une liste en utilisant les indices générés par range().
La fonction range permet de générer une liste d'entiers. L'appel de fonction range(n) renvoie la liste des entiers de 0 inclus à n exclu.
En Python, la boucle WHILE permet de répéter une instruction plusieurs fois, tant qu'une condition est vraie. Elle permet donc de gagner du temps dans la rédaction de ton code, puisque tu n'écris qu'une seule fois l'instruction qui sera répétée.
Java est plus rapide mais Python est plus simple à apprendre et utiliser. Les deux sont bien établis et ont une grosse communauté supportive ainsi que de nombreux projets bien maintenus. Python est un langage interprété et à typage dynamique alors que Java est un langage compilé et à typage statique.
Le mieux est de les apprendre tous les quatre : Python, C, Perl et Lisp. Outre qu'il s'agit des langages les plus importants pour les hackers, ils représentent des approches très diverses de la programmation, et chacun d'eux vous sera profitable.
En milieu pro tu retrouveras en majorité du c# (eh oui majorité de poste sous win...), puis du C, enfin du C++. Principale difference entre C et C++, le C++ peut faire de l'objet, mais comme C# qui est en plus parfaitement integre a windows avec son studi de dev.
Python, une approche de programmation moins limitée
Python est non seulement l'un des langages de codage qui se développent le plus rapidement, mais aussi un langage qui permet de réaliser rapidement des prototypes et des itérations. Cela rend le travail plus facile et beaucoup plus productif pour les développeurs.
En tant que framework web Python de haut niveau, Django permet le développement rapide de sites web sécurisés et faciles à maintenir. Il permet de construire facilement des sites web efficaces en ajoutant des fonctions pour soutenir les opérations de caches et de bases de données.
Python fournit une syntaxe propre et lisible qui en fait un excellent choix pour les débutants comme pour les experts. Python est l'un des langages les plus populaires pour les débutants car il est facile à apprendre et dispose d'une large communauté de support disponible en ligne.